Museum in Ename ideal to discover the life of the lords and servants, abbots, lay brothers and countesses.
Its history dates back to 974, when the German Emperor had a defensive post built on the right bank of the Scheldt at Ename. But the King of France and his vassal, the Count of Flanders, seized it in 1050. To restore peace, the king founded a Benedictine abbey on the ruins, which was completely destroyed by the revolutionaries. The tour takes in the lives of lords and servants, abbots, lay brothers and countesses. You can also visit the archaeological park, where the virtual walk "La Fenêtre du temps" (The Window of Time) takes place.
